The S-Bahnhof Rummelsburg Betriebsbahnhof is a unique railway facility located in the Rummelsburg area of Berlin's Lichtenberg district, Germany, standing at an elevation of 37 meters. More than just an S-Bahn station, it functions as a vital "operations station" (Betriebsbahnhof), primarily serving as a significant depot for the storage and maintenance of long-distance passenger trains, including the impressive InterCity Express (ICE) trains that terminate in Berlin. This extensive site is a testament to Berlin's rich railway history and modern infrastructure.

    What amenities can visitors expect at the S-Bahnhof Betriebsbahnhof Berlin-Rummelsburg S-Bahn station?

    The S-Bahn station itself, which is classified as a 'Haltepunkt' (a halt), offers essential amenities for travelers. These include a ticket machine, ticket stamping machines, and bicycle parking. It is also equipped with a lift, ensuring barrier-free access for all passengers.

    Are there any notable historical landmarks or points of interest within or near the Betriebsbahnhof complex?

    Yes, the facility is rich in industrial heritage. Several components are heritage-listed, including a historic locomotive roundhouse, signal boxes (Rs VI and a mechanical signal box), an eastern railway overpass, and a water tower. These structures offer a fascinating glimpse into past railway technology and architecture, appealing to those interested in history and engineering.

    How accessible is S-Bahnhof Rummelsburg Betriebsbahnhof by public transport?

    The S-Bahnhof Rummelsburg Betriebsbahnhof is highly accessible by public transport. It is served by S-Bahn line S3, making it easy to reach from various parts of Berlin. The station is also wheelchair accessible, featuring a lift for barrier-free access to the platforms.

    What makes the 'People Mover' at S-Bahnhof Rummelsburg Betriebsbahnhof so unique?

    The 'People Mover' is a distinctive lift system that not only travels vertically between levels but also moves horizontally. This unique engineering feature is often highlighted by visitors as a fascinating and unusual experience, making it a point of interest for those visiting the station.
